Benjamin Repeats as Etchells NA Champion

Published on October 8th, 2016

Belvedere, CA (October 8, 2016) – The 2016 Etchells North American Championship finished today at the San Francisco Yacht Club. The racing area was in the vicinity of the Berkeley Circle and/or Southampton Shoal.

Eighteen boats have entered the regatta, hailing from the US and New Zealand. Eight races were sailed over the three days of the event.

Steve Benjamin with his team of Michael Menninger, George Peet, and Ian Liberty held onto the lead that they had over the weekend, finishing the three races today with an 11/ZFP, a second, and winning the last race of the regatta. Benjamin won the North American Championship for the second year in a row.

Jim Cunningham with crew Jeff Madragali, Mark Ivey, and Bryn Bachman had an equal day to Benjamin, with finishes of 11, 2, 1. They finished second overall, four points behind Benjamin.

Team KGB (Ben Kinney, Senet Bischoff and Clay Bischoff) finished 3rd overall, but the team wins the Corinthian Trophy.
